The World Wide Wrap is an international program of FJMC that allows Jews from all over the world to join together to practice and learn about the performance of the mitzvah of wrapping tefillin.The 10th Annual
WORLD WIDE WRAPwas held on February 7, 2010 23 Shevat 5770REGISTRATION: The entire program was coordinated via the Internet. Men's Clubs or other groups registered their participation. BUILD-A-PAIR: A fun and educational program for 5th - 7th graders as an adjunct to the World Wide Wrap. Students learn about Tefillin, construct 'model' Tefillin in which they place Hebrew script they write, insert their 'straps' and create 'wRAP' songs to sing during the World Wide Wrap.
